The the 18650 bhatiri inguva yeCylindrical Lithium-Ion Rechargeable bhatiri inowanzo kushandiswa mune dzakasiyana siyana application, kusanganisira laptops, mota dzemagetsi, uye e-fodya. Iro zita “18650” zvinoreva zviyero zvayo: 18mm mune diameter uye 65mm pakukwirira. Aya mabhatiri anowanzove neanonaka voltage ye 3.7 volts uye kugona uko kunogona kubva pa1200mah kusvika 3500mah.

Kana uchisarudza an 18650 bhatiri, users should pay attention to specifications such as discharge rate, kugona, and thermal stability. High-drain batteries designed for vaping may have lower capacities but can support higher currents. Zvekare, batteries with higher capacity are better suited for devices requiring extended usage times, such as flashlights or power banks.

Disadvantages of 18650 Mabhatiri

Despite their advantages, 18650 batteries are not without shortcomings. One notable concern is safety; if improperly handled, these batteries can be prone to overheating, leakage, or even explosions. Users must adhere to strict charging protocols to avoid such risks.

Another drawback is the need for specific chargers. Not all chargers are compatible with 18650 mabhatiri, and using the incorrect charger may lead to damage or safety hazards. Uyezve, 18650 batteries require careful storage and handling to prevent short circuits and physical damage.

Safety Precautions When Charging

To ensure the safety of charging 18650 mabhatiri, several precautions must be followed. Kutanga, always utilize a designated charger specifically designed for 18650 mabhatiri. Avoid using random chargers that may not be compatible.

Kuwedzera, charge these batteries in a safe location away from flammable materials. Users should monitor the batteries for any signs of damage or deformity prior to charging. Charging should never be left unattended, and it’s wise to avoid charging batteries overnight or while away from home.

It is also advisable to charge the batteries at room temperature. Extreme temperatures can significantly impact their performance and safety. If at any point a battery feels excessively hot during charging, it should be disconnected immediately.
